Every story should have a beginning, a muddle and an end. But Star Fowler's "Intimate Thoughts" does not follow the conventional wisdom. In her first book, the author cleverly interlaces narration with poetry to heighten the experiences and emotions of her main character, a young woman named Ebony, in a journey through love, lust, loneliness and sometimes pain.

"Intimate Thoughts" is about respect and purpose. Perhaps the most important message the reader gets from this book is the realization that, to grow up, one must recognize that there is a time for departure even when there's no certain place to go. This is a powerful and unpretentious book that makes great reading for moments of introspection.
